About The Position

The Renewable Energy Electrical Engineer is responsible for independently assessing building electrical systems while performing technical on-site surveys and in-office analysis on assigned projects. Analysis will include participation in technical studies, investigations, and development of energy-efficient scope on assigned projects.

Responsibilities

  • Assists in the production of projects that are on-time, within-budget, and meet the requirements of industry standards & codes and client specifications.
  • Leads, schedules, and conducts site surveys to determine existing facility conditions independently. Assists in identifying and preparing energy efficient scope.
  • Performs electrical system calculations including solar energy generation, battery sizing, generator power system sizing, etc.
  • Interacts in meetings with owners, clients, and/or architects as needed independently; prepares meeting notes.
  • Designs and prepares documentation for electrical systems for projects including solar arrays, battery energy storage systems, and demand response programs.
  • Assists Mechanical Survey Team with necessary electrical infrastructure designs to support proposed mechanical equipment changes/upgrades.
  • Assists all Renewables Team members with questions concerning electrical engineering design, codes, and one line diagram creation.
  • Assists the development team in the coordination with other disciplines, including energy modeling, financial modeling, lighting, design, etc.
